    Heal the Bay has upgraded its Beach Report Card website and app to include, for the first time, real-time pollution predictions in the surf zones at five Southe Califoia beaches. Until now, Califoia beachgoers had to rely only on water-quality testing results delivered weekly, with delays of a day or two for lab work, to find out if there were unhealthy levels of fecal bacteria or other health-hazardous pollution. The “nowcasts” are a feature on the site and mobile app currently available for only a handful of beaches — including Belmont Pier in Long Beach and Santa Monica Pier, but 20 more surf zones will be added by next year.     A pair of plump penguin chicks, their black-and-white plumage not quite matching the tuxedo look of their adult counterparts, made their public debut Thursday at the Aquarium of the Pacific in Long Beach. The birds — both males who have yet to be named — hatched in May. One chick is the offspring of birds known at the aquarium as Kate and Avery, both of whom arrived in Long Beach after they were rescued from the Brazilian coast in 2011. The other chick is the offspring of penguins known as Patsy and Robbie, with the latter also saved from the Brazilian shoreline.
